Your houses in the Back Bay are built virtually solely with common side wall surfaces, called event walls or dividing walls, legal mediation between them. The walls are typically one foot thick, constructed from brick, and situated to make sure that they straddle the residential or commercial property line with fifty percent on each side. In the UK, event wall issues are controlled by the Party Wall surface etc. This Act gives a clear legal framework for avoiding, handling and fixing disagreements connected to party wall surfaces, limit walls, and excavations near adjoining structures. The statutory notice Act puts on England and Wales and describes the civil liberties and obligations of property owners involved in such jobs.
